UAE The UAE ranks among the world’s fastest for new drug approvals, ranking first for two cancer drugs and second for many others, such as blockbuster melanoma drug Keytruda. UAE Dubai’s government has announced its ambition to go completely paper-free by the end of the year 2021. Its health authority has recently upgraded to a new coding system for medical billing, moving the city one step closer to becoming totally paperless. UAE The UAE’s rapid economic growth over the last half-century has been accompanied by a surge in lifestyle diseases such as diabetes and obesity. UAE LIFEPharma, a subsidiary of UAE-based VPS Healthcare, has signed a Dh 200 million (USD 55 million) deal with Canada’s Apotex to produce 120 million generic tablets and medicines for Motor Neurone Disease annually over the next 10 years.
